Many knobs used by Boeing were made by the Aerospace Knob corp. Aerospace Knob was acquired by Kory-Easterline. The knobs are actually clear with a layer of paint. This allows the knobs to be "trans-illuminated", meaning that backligthing the knob makes markings on the knob glow. Pretty neat. Pretty expensive, too. If you take a look at the Korry site www.korry.com you should find their on line catalog with extensive drawings of the switches. Options for obtaining these knobs: 1. Pay aerospace prices and meet minimum order size from Korry.2. Get lucky on Ebay or other auction site.3. Make your own knobs using casting acrylic.4. Look through electronics suppliers catalogs for similar, but affordable knobs. (Digikey, Mouser, etc.)Korry also makes switches, as do other aerospace companies. (See the link pages on my site for other manufacturers.) Pretty much the same story with regard to switches, except they're a bit harder to make. Frequently, people have substituted AML series Microswitch brand illuminated push button switches for the aerospace rated units. Another substitute is the Mountain Switch by Miyama (?).
